          <by role="member" id="4362">The Hon. J.S. LEE:</by>  During August 2013, the federal member for Grey, Rowan Ramsey, visited the northern region of South Australia with my colleague the Hon. Terry Stephens and found that Roxby Downs has been going through a pretty tough patch and that the local traders have been feeling the tight time. In August, I also visited Coober Pedy and met with a number of local retailers and traders, and they are also experiencing tough business conditions. Chairman of the Coober Pedy Retail, Business and Tourism Association, Mr Robert Coro, indicated that the last 18 months have been very difficult. He stated on <term>ABC News</term> on 14 August:</text>
        <text id="20130925dab2fe79136a432eb0000177">
          <inserted>We have the most expensive power prices thanks to the state government, we have the most expensive water rates thanks to the state government, we have the most expensive transport rates—how are we going to keep our prices down to the level which everyone expects us to?</inserted>
        </text>
        <text continued="true" id="20130925dab2fe79136a432eb0000178">My questions are:</text>
        <text id="20130925dab2fe79136a432eb0000179">1.&amp;#x9;When did the Minister for Regional Development last visit the northern regions of South Australia, particularly Coober Pedy and Roxby Downs?</text>
        <text id="20130925dab2fe79136a432eb0000180">2.&amp;#x9;What recent consultations has the minister had with the Minister for Small Business to address the concerns raised by residents and businesses located in the northern region?</text>

        <text id="20130925dab2fe79136a432eb0000185">On a more positive note, and in terms of answering this question, I would like to talk about some of the contributions that this government has made to the north. Our Upper Spencer Gulf and outback fund has been put in place to help capture business from the expansion of the resources, energy and allied industries. Our Enterprise Zone Fund is aimed at capturing the benefits of growing industries to further strengthen the upper north and outback communities, including:</text>
        <text id="20130925dab2fe79136a432eb0000186">
          <item sublevel="1" bullet="true">capitalising on opportunities that are focused on, but not limited to, the expansion of resource and energy sectors; and</item>
        </text>
        <text id="20130925dab2fe79136a432eb0000187">
          <item sublevel="1" bullet="true">providing access to organisations in the Upper Spencer Gulf for projects that make a major impact in the region by changing competitive advantages.</item>
        </text>
        <text continued="true" id="20130925dab2fe79136a432eb0000188">Just yesterday, I spoke in this place about a civil training program initiative fund and that I had made a grant from this fund to help train women in important skill areas. Other contributions include:</text>
        <text id="20130925dab2fe79136a432eb0000189">
          <item sublevel="1" bullet="true">over $80,000 to the re-establishment of refuelling facilities at Leigh Creek;</item>
        </text>
        <text id="20130925dab2fe79136a432eb0000190">
          <item sublevel="1" bullet="true">$60,000 to support a mentor based in the Port Augusta area for Indigenous mining employees;</item>
        </text>
        <text id="20130925dab2fe79136a432eb0000191">
          <item sublevel="1" bullet="true">over $100,000 towards the provision of broadband services to towns in the Port Pirie region;</item>
        </text>
        <text id="20130925dab2fe79136a432eb0000192">
          <item sublevel="1" bullet="true">over $300,000 to Kelly Engineering for building infrastructure to support the expansion of facilities and the workforce at Booleroo and beyond;</item>
        </text>
        <text id="20130925dab2fe79136a432eb0000193">
          <item sublevel="1" bullet="true">$2 million to E&amp;A Contractors towards costs associated with the purchase and installation of wind towers—</item>
